URI Theatre student Stephen Peterson of Torrington featured in production of "Seminar"

2014 Oct 8

University of Rhode Island student Stephen Peterson of Torrington, CT, will be featured in URI Theatre's upcoming production of "Seminar." Peterson will play "Martin," a struggling writer who's afraid to show his work to anyone.

An edgy, contemporary, comedic play written by Pulitzer Prize nominee Teresa Rebeck, "Seminar" involves four post-graduate aspiring writers who hire a well-known writing guru to critique their work. They get much more than they bargained for as his powerful persona disrupts their well being in many unexpected ways.

The show will be staged Oct. 9-11 and 16-18 at 7.30 p.m. and Saturdays Oct. 12 and 19 at 3 p.m. in J Studio in the Fine Arts Center on the Kingston Campus.
